CHARACTER ART CLASS explores art through the lens of character art & design and visual storytelling illustration.
DRAWING FOUNDATIONS
-
Contour, gesture, shape simplification
-
Line control & value shading
-
Emulating reference (master studies, cartoons, photos)
-
Media: Pencil, Pen/Ink, Marker
CHARACTERDESIGN BASICS
-
Silhouettes & body types
-
Facial proportions & expression
-
Costuming, props, and personality
-
Turnarounds & model sheets
VISUAL STORYTELLING
-
Framing, composition, camera angles
-
Acting & emotion in scenes
-
Visual clarity in narrative sequences
-
Mini comic strip or story moment illustration
TEACHING + MENTORSHIP
-
Reflective sketchbook journaling
-
Guided self-learning and exploration
-
Community art share and critiques
-
Guided “mentor moments” for growth talks
About Your Instructor
You’ll be learning from an experienced art educator and working artist who has taught students of all ages—from young beginners to aspiring professionals.
With over 20 years of teaching experience in private schools, online tutoring, college classrooms, and professional training programs, your instructor brings both technical skill and creative insight to every lesson.
He holds a BFA in Media Arts and Animation and has worked in the art and design field since the mid-1990s, blending traditional drawing techniques with modern digital tools.
His passion? Helping students grow confident in their skills, develop original characters, and discover the joy of seeing their ideas come to life on the page.
